People walk to embrace environmental protection concepts


The Jinji Lake CBD authority organized a hiking on Nov 24, in a move to call on the local people to embrace environmental protection concepts. A total of 300 local enterprise employees and their families participated.

The participants viewed an array of posters bearing environmental protection tips before they started walking along a designated 6-kilometer route with five control points where they had chances to win stamps in games, knowledge quizzes and other activities. Those who arrived at the destination exchanged their stamps for souvenirs, and some of them received prizes in a lucky draw.

"The event offered us a good chance to learn more about environmental protection and do physical exercises. We hope there will be more events of similar kind in the future," said a mother who participated together with her kids.
